I have downloaded several iconsets from gnomelook, but some of them were reverting back to the gnome defaults. At first I thought the iconsets were just incomplete, but further investigation made me realize that these were not incomplete... All the files are in the correct locations (according to the file "index.theme" files), but only the .png icons are displayed in my system. All the .svg icons were reverting to the gnome defaults (they were referred to as "scaled" in the "index.theme" files). I'm running Ubuntu 8.04 fully up to date in a AMD_64 architecture.
